Diving Conditions | 11-17 September 2005
A wonderful week for diving with some serious large Grey Nurse Sharks, turtles, tens of large Jewfish at Hugo’s Trench, cuttlefish and a Bullray.
On Tuesday it was Humpback galore wih the whales inside the Bay, showing off. Divers could hear the Humpback Whales singing underwater.
- Weather
- Sunny days, but still cool at night. Heavy rain on Friday night. Strong northerlies from Friday afternoon.
- Sea
- Nice calm waters until Friday afternoon.
- Water temperature
- 20°C
- Visibility
- A bit up and down all week: between 8 and 15 meters.
